儲存 - Amazon Timestream

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

儲存

Live Analytics 的 Timestream 會儲存和組織您的時間序列資料,以最佳化查詢處理時間並降低儲存成本。它提供資料儲存分層,並支援兩個儲存層:記憶體存放區和磁性存放區。記憶體存放區已針對高輸送量資料寫入和快速 point-in-time查詢進行最佳化。磁性存放區已針對低輸送量的延遲產生資料寫入、長期資料儲存和快速分析查詢進行最佳化。

Timestream for Live Analytics 透過在單一 的不同可用區域中自動複寫記憶體和磁性存放區資料,確保資料的耐久性 AWS 區域。所有資料都會寫入磁碟,然後再確認寫入請求為完成。

Timestream for Live Analytics 可讓您設定保留政策,將資料從記憶體存放區移至磁性存放區。當資料達到設定的值時,Timestream for Live Analytics 會自動將資料移至磁性存放區。您也可以在磁性存放區上設定保留值。當資料過期時,資料會永久刪除。

例如,請考慮一個案例,其中您將記憶體存放區設定為存放一週值的資料,而磁性存放區設定為存放 1 年值的資料。資料的使用與資料點相關聯的時間戳記來計算資料的時間。當記憶體存放區中的資料一週後,會自動移至磁性存放區。然後會在磁性存放區中保留一年。當資料變成一年時,會從 Timestream for Live Analytics 中刪除。記憶體存放區和磁性存放區的保留值會累積定義資料將儲存在 Timestream for Live Analytics 中的時間量。這表示在上述情況下,從資料到達時起,資料會儲存在 Timestream for Live Analytics 中,總共 1 年又 1 週。

注意

當您升級記憶體或磁性存放區的保留期間時,保留變更會從該時間點開始生效。例如,如果記憶體儲存體的保留期間設定為 2 小時,然後透過更新資料表保留政策來變更為 24 小時,則記憶體儲存體將能夠保留 24 小時的資料,但在進行此變更的 22 小時後,將填入 24 小時的資料。Timestream for Live Analytics 不會從磁性存放區擷取資料以填入記憶體存放區。

為了確保時間序列資料的安全性,在 Timestream for Live Analytics 中的資料預設為一律加密。這適用於傳輸中和靜態的資料。此外,Timestream for Live Analytics 可讓您使用客戶受管金鑰來保護磁性存放區中的資料。如需客戶受管金鑰的詳細資訊,請參閱 AWS KMS keys